如何在免费语音SDK中实现语音识别的实时语音识别和翻译?
随着人工智能技术的不断发展,语音识别和翻译已经成为我们日常生活中不可或缺的一部分。而免费语音SDK的出现,更是让更多人能够享受到这项技术带来的便利。那么,如何在免费语音SDK中实现语音识别的实时语音识别和翻译呢?本文将为您详细解析。
一、了解免费语音SDK
首先,我们需要了解什么是免费语音SDK。免费语音SDK是指一些公司或组织提供的,可以免费使用的语音识别和翻译技术。这些技术通常包括语音识别、语音合成、语音翻译等功能。
二、选择合适的免费语音SDK
目前市面上有很多免费的语音SDK,如百度语音、科大讯飞、腾讯云等。在选择免费语音SDK时,需要考虑以下因素:
- 功能丰富度:选择功能丰富的SDK,可以满足更多场景的需求。
- 易用性:选择操作简单、易于集成的SDK,可以降低开发成本。
- 性能稳定:选择性能稳定的SDK,可以保证应用的质量。
三、实现实时语音识别
- 采集语音数据:使用麦克风或其他设备采集语音数据。
- 上传语音数据:将采集到的语音数据上传至免费语音SDK平台。
- 语音识别:免费语音SDK会对上传的语音数据进行识别,并返回识别结果。
四、实现实时语音翻译
- 选择翻译语言:在免费语音SDK中,选择需要翻译的语言。
- 语音翻译:将识别后的语音数据翻译成目标语言。
- 输出翻译结果:将翻译结果输出到扬声器或其他设备。
五、案例分析
以百度语音SDK为例,实现实时语音识别和翻译的步骤如下:
- 注册百度语音SDK账号:在百度语音官网注册账号并获取API Key。
- 集成SDK:将百度语音SDK集成到您的项目中。
- 调用API:在项目中调用语音识别和翻译API,实现实时语音识别和翻译功能。
通过以上步骤,您就可以在免费语音SDK中实现语音识别的实时语音识别和翻译功能。当然,不同的免费语音SDK可能存在一些差异,但基本原理是相似的。
总之,在免费语音SDK中实现语音识别的实时语音识别和翻译并不复杂。只需选择合适的SDK,按照步骤进行操作,即可轻松实现。希望本文能对您有所帮助。
猜你喜欢:国外直播如何使用海外专线来推流